>>>> Sinks without an activate callback (nullsink, anullsink) could cause
>>>> AVERROR(EAGAIN)-s in avfilter_graph_request_oldest() even when all
>>>> the filter
>>>> graphs inputs were in EOF state.
>>>>
>>>> Fixes ticket #11624.
>>>> Fixes ticket #10988.
>>>> Fixes ticket #10990.

>>> Why is considered legacy (instead of being just a different API)?
>>>
>>
>> The documentation calls it legacy:
>>
>> doc/filtering_design:
>>
>> "The design using filter_frame() and request_frame() is legacy, but it is
>> suitable for filters that have a single input and process one frame at a
>> time."
>>
>> avfilter/avfilter.c:
>>
>> "In order to activate a filter implementing the legacy filter_frame()
>> and request_frame() methods, perform the first possible of the following
>> actions:"
>>
>> But if you have another name in mind for this, I can change it.
>>
> Why not just call it the "simple" API?
Ok, changed locally the function name to process_simple_api_sink().
